Monster Hunter Tri Looking To Expand The FranchiseSun, Feb 7th, 2010, 10:32 am (EST) BY DARRYLMonster Hunter Tri is the latest iteration of a franchise that is growing all the time. It initially started off on the PlayStation 2, then quickly found a new home on the PlayStation Portable and has more recently gone to the PC in the form of Monster Hunter Frontier. However, Monster Hunter Tri makes the first time that the franchise will appear on a Nintendo platform and at a recent Monster Hunter event, Gaming Union got a chance to try out the game, and listen to a presentation by Monster Hunter producer, Ryozo Tsujimoto. Monster Hunter Freedom Unite CG TrailerPosted on 2009/04/30 BY ADAM ZCapcom has released a new trailer for the upcoming title Monster Hunter Freedom Unite. This is North America's version of Japan's successful game, Monster Hunter 2nd G, which was originally released on March 27, 2008. The main focus of the trailer is strategic team play, while tackling fierce predators. More » |
